Are there wagering requirements on the free spins?
Yes. You need to wager any winnings 35 times before you can withdraw. If you win $10 from the spins, you need to bet $350 total before cashing out.

Is this casino legal for Aussie players?
Online gambling laws in Australia are a grey area. The Interactive Gambling Act 2001 prohibits unlicensed operators from offering real-money games to Australians. Tsars Casino is based offshore and accepts Aussie players, but it operates in a legal grey zone. You’re not breaking the law by playing, but the casino isn’t regulated by Australian authorities.
